    My first course launched back in 2010 to the sad tune of about $170.
    My most recent course launch did over $170,000. It's safe to say I've gotten a lot better at this thing.
    But in thinking back to that original online course that started it all for me I can identify three critical mistakes I made that seriously hampered my revenue.
    Granted I had a much smaller audience back then, but even so, I could have easily made more money had I avoided these three mistakes - and so can you with your first (or tenth!) online course.

    Q; when you’re choosing which type of scarcity model to put in place what are the deciding factors?
    For example, you currently have a launch with Jacquire king and it’s a closed door model. What made you choose that model instead of say, keeping it Evergreen and adding additional bonuses, or raising the price after a period of time?
    Is it because that is the strongest scarcity model to drive sales up?
    (I know that launch is still in motion at the moment so I’m not sure if it’s something you can be fully transparent about right now, so I’m sorry for asking if that’s the case)

    • @GrahamCochrane
      @GrahamCochrane  Před 5 lety +1

      You got it - closing the doors is the most effective form of scarcity so it drives more sales. I do this with some products and not with others. The combination works well.
